Evicted tenant still owes you money?

According to Massachusetts General Laws: Section 34 of Chapter 235 there is a list of items that you can you can confiscate from your evicted tenant once you get a judgement against her or him. From the list number 16 says your tenant\debtor can keep an automobile necessary for personal transportation or to secure  or maintain employment, not exceeding seven hundred dollars in value. So if your former tenant's car is worth more than $700 dollars, you are within your right to take for money owed.
